Actually the tax break benefits the older long time residents who would not otherwise be able to stay here. It benefits younger families who aren’t as well off as some others in town. It also provides for things like the increase in police presence with traffic enforcement and the lake project. The control of additional housing has kept our school system small and manageable, unlike Monroe who’s brand new high school was already too small even before it opened. As much as there is a contingent of Petty Road residents that want a wider road there is a contingent of those who don’t. You can’t always please everyone. What has been done has been done for the benefit of the town as a whole for the long term. Yes there are some unfortunate side effects of that but overall the outcome will be more beneficial as a whole.
